Mini Frozen Key Lime Pies

Kick off the 4th of July with these delicious mini frozen key lime pies that are the perfect ending treat to any backyard barbecue.

Ingredients —

Crust:
10 graham crackers, crumbled
¼ cup sugar
9 tbs unsalted butter, melted

Filling:
6 large egg yolks, room temperature
¼ cup sugar
1 can (14 oz) sweetened condensed milk
1 tbs lime zest
½ cup fresh squeezed lime juice (6 or 7 limes)
8 oz sour cream

Topping:
1 cup heavy cream
¼ cup sugar
¼ tsp vanilla extract

Steps –
Preheat oven to 350 degrees F
To make the crust, in a medium bowl, combine the graham cracker crumbs, sugar, and butter. Mix until fully incorporated.

Pat crust evenly into each cupcake liner, fully lining the bottom and sides. Bake for 6 minutes. Let fully cool, about 20 minutes.

To make the filling, in a large bowl, beat together egg yolks and sugar on high speed until thick.

Add condensed milk, lime zest, lime juice, and sour cream to the egg yolk mixture, and beat on medium speed until fully mixed.

Spoon mixture into pie shells and freeze until fully frozen, about 2 hours.

To make the topping, beat heavy cream in a large bowl until soft peaks form. Add the sugar & vanilla and beat until stiff peaks form.
Spoon whipped cream on top of the mini pies (and top with a raspberry if desired). Return to the freezer and let sit until fully frozen, about another 2 hours.
